WebDiet plays a role in the levels of BUN, creatinine and glucose in the body. Since BUN and creatinine form during protein metabolism, eating high-protein foods can increase the production of these substances. This results in elevated BUN and creatinine levels. Foods that contain carbohydrates cause blood glucose levels to increase. list price of a carWebSo, to summarize, the high BUN-Creatinine ratio, particularly if it is more than 20 and the person has a normal creatinine, usually indicates dehydration. However, if BUN and creatinine are both elevated significantly and the ratio is < 20, it may indicate an underlying kidney problem. The normal ratio of BUN to creatinine is between 10:1 and 20:1. A high BUN to creatinine ratio may be due to conditions that lead to decreased blood flow to the kidneys, such as congestive heart failure or dehydration.
